WebApr 15, 2024 · A more natural way to get rid of these larvae in the soil is to introduce little worms to your plant. These worms, also called nematodes, will feed on the larvae and the eggs, so will indirectly get rid of the gnats for you. Thrips. Back to top. Thrips are tiny, slender insects that feed on the sap of houseplant leaves and flowers. Apple cider vinegar’s sweet smell is appealing to gnats, so you can use it to make an easy trap—a literal thirst trap, if you will. Pour a few tablespoons of apple cider vinegar into a bowl or jar, then stir in a few drops of dish soap.
